Abstract(in English) | A new research strategy based on a recently proposed morphing algorithm, time varying multi-aspect N-way speech morphing algorithm, is applied to investigate evaluation and control of speech (voice) "attractiveness." The new algorithm generates a morphed speech using arbitrarily many numbers of speech samples in a one staged procedure. The morphing rates in this formulation can be manipulated independently using a time series for each of five physical parameters and, in addition, can have negative values. In the current report, a set of representative utterances of spoken sentences having different "attractiveness" were selected to generate a set of stimulus continuum using the morphing procedure. Preliminary tests indicated that morphing of physical parameter actually morphs "attractiveness" in a monotonic way. Using independent control of physical attributes, morphed speech stimuli which are corresponding to vertices of a five dimensional hyper cube in the attribute space were generated. They were evaluated their "attractiveness" by subjective tests of paired comparison to investigate contributions of each physical attribute. Finally, exploratory research using speech neutralization and caricaturization, which were made feasible by the new algorithm, discussed as a prospective direction of further study. |
